Mission

TO PROMOTE HIGH-QUALITY EARLY LEARNING FOR ALL CHILDREN, BIRTH THROUGH AGE 8, BY CONNECTING PRACTICE, POLICY, AND RESEARCH. WE ADVANCE A DIVERSE, DYNAMIC EARLY CHILDHOOD PROFESSION AND SUPPORT ALL WHO CARE FOR, EDUCATE, AND WORK ON BEHALF OF YOUNG CHILDREN.
